OVERVIEW
System Overview
All WIFI EAS Systems utilize a common controller, differing only in the antennas that are
used. Pedestal controllers (Ad Guard, Ad Guard XL, Premier Guard and Premier Pro) are
imbedded in the pedestal base. Door Guard and Floor Guard controllers are contained in a
separate housing. In either case, the controller is comprised of a main circuit board for
performing all the functions of transmitting, receiving and alarm notification. The power board
facilitates all the antenna transmission. This manual applies to the WiFi Floor Guard and
WiFi Door Guard.
Door Guard and Floor Guard Antennas
These modules contain only the antennas whose operation and power are derived from the
separate Control and Adaptor boxes.
WiFi Control and Adaptor Boxes
The Controller Box contains the WiFi Controller and PSU (WG SPS-24) for controlling the
antenna and processing tag data. Between the Control Box and Antenna is the Adaptor Box
which ensures signal stability between the WiFi Controller and the antennas. The Control Box
includes WiFi capability so that the systems can be synchronized and tuned remotely over the
Internet.

System Configurations
Each WiFi system is powered by its own dedicated SPS. The SPS not only provides 24vac
power to the transceiver pedestal, but it includes some very important features.
Accepts a wide range of AC input voltage
Controls transmitter bursts for troubleshooting
Adjusts pedestal alarm volume
Provides alarm visual & audio indication and relay output
Provides Jammer Detection alarm and relay output
24vac power and data/control is carried by a single TX cable from the SPS to the controller.
The WiFi Control Box can only be connected to only one adaptor and from that to only one
antenna.
Caution! One WiFi Control Box can only be connected
with one antenna and Adapter Box.

PRE-INSTALLATION INFORMATION
Quick Start for System Connections
A Floor Guard system consists of a smart power supply (WG SPS-24), WiFi Control Unit,
Floor Antenna and Adapter box. A Door Guard system consists of a smart power supply (WG
SPS-24), WiFi Control Unit, Door Guard and Adaptor Box. Connection between the various
modules is identical.
The smart power supply has a 6-pin output connector for the 24vac output to power the WiFi
Controller and also communicate with the control unit for tuning control and remote alarm
display features.
The WiFi Control Box is powered and controlled by the WG SPS-24 power supply unit. Also
the control unit has two 4-conductor connectors for cables that will connect to the WIFI
Control Unit AM board. One of the connectors is 4-pin connector for TX transmitting signals
from the Control Unit to drive a loop antenna coil. The other connector is a 4-pins connector
for RX signals from the Control Unit to receive signals from Floor Guard RX antennas.
Note: Both the TX and RX cables are color coded and it is critical not to transpose the
order.

J3 port of Adapter Box connects to the Transmit antenna (2 white wires).
J1 port of the Adaptor Box connects to the figure O antenna.
J2 port of the Adaptor Box connects to the figure 8 antenna. At this time there is no
connection required for figure “8”; only figure “O”.
J5 port of the Adaptor Box connects the RX antenna to Adapter PCB (2pcs 2-core wires).
J5-1 port of the Adaptor Box is the output port for RX antenna.
SW5 is antenna phasing adjustment switch. Use this switch to adjust if the site is too noisy.

TX ampere debug
Connect transmit detector to J1, turn on the power supply of CB and transmit detector, adjust
TX O debug jumper, from the bottom the up. System will be under optimum working status
when the transmit detector shows a value from 17 to 22.

Antenna Installation Instructions:
The antenna is designed to be buried in the flooring, in a rectangular of sufficient size to
conveniently fit the antenna size. Coverage may be standard flooring (concrete or wood
material).
There is a cable extending out of the antenna case. Ensure the connector end is extended far
enough for service access. Distance from the Antenna Box to the antenna should be no more
than 25 feet. Distance between the Antenna Box and Controller should be no longer than the
included interconnect cable.

Main AC Input and Voltage Setup
The Smart Power Supply (WG SPS-24) accepts 5 input voltages: 100vac 110vac and 120vac
in North America and Japan, 220vac and 240vac in Europe and Australia.
Caution: Set the two Voltage Switches (A and B) on the power supply at the specified
combination based on the local incoming voltage value (see picture below).

External Relay interface
The external relay interface is located at Output side of the SPS.
***
Suggested Relay Ratings
1A@ 24 VDC
Notes:
1. Wire length to the dry contact circuit is limited to 20 feet.
2. To prevent high voltage noise from being introduced into
the transceiver and degrading the system’s performance,
it is highly recommended that you use a 24vdc output
relay.
